Madrid Business Pulse
- Culture Values networking and personal relationships. The work day often ends later than in Northern Europe.
- Lunch Break 2:00 PM - 3:30 PM.
- Pro Tip Never call during the 2:00 PM - 4:00 PM lunch window. The best times are 11:00 AM - 1:30 PM or 5:00 PM - 6:30 PM. Spanish business culture is highly relational; expect to spend time on personal introductions. Note that the city significantly slows down during the month of August.
Ottawa Business Pulse
- Culture Formal, professional, and influenced by government and high-tech industries.
- Lunch Break 12:00 PM - 1:00 PM.
- Pro Tip Ideal call window is 9:30 AM to 11:30 AM. Ottawa is the capital of Canada; expect high professional standards and formal protocols. It is also a major tech hub. Punctuality and clear communication are highly valued. Avoid calling late on Friday afternoon.
